Identifying the Sources of Pet Odors

The first step in eliminating pet odors is to understand where they come from. Pets can contribute to a variety of odors, each with its own unique characteristics and causes. Let’s explore the most common sources of pet-related smells:

Urine and Feces

Pets, especially dogs and cats, may occasionally have accidents or leave behind waste in areas that are difficult to clean. These organic compounds can quickly break down and release unpleasant odors if not addressed promptly.

Dander and Fur

As pets shed their fur, the dander (tiny flakes of skin) that comes with it can accumulate in carpets, fabrics, and hard-to-reach spaces. Over time, this can contribute to a musty, stale smell.

Food and Treats

Pets’ food and treats can also be a source of odors, particularly if they’re stored improperly or left out for extended periods.

Wet or Dirty Bedding

Pets often sleep in their own beds or designated areas, and these can become breeding grounds for odor-causing bacteria if not cleaned regularly.

Underlying Causes

In some cases, unexpected odors may be a sign of a more serious issue, such as a health problem or a pest infestation. It’s important to investigate the root cause to ensure a long-term solution.

Effective Cleaning Techniques for Pet-Friendly Homes

Now that we’ve identified the primary sources of pet odors, let’s dive into the practical steps you can take to eliminate them. Proper cleaning and maintenance are key to maintaining a fresh, odor-free home.

Regular Vacuuming and Carpet Cleaning

Frequent vacuuming of carpets, rugs, and upholstered furniture can help remove pet hair, dander, and any small particles that may contribute to odors. Additionally, periodic deep cleaning of carpets using a specialized machine or professional cleaning service can help extract embedded odors and stains.

Cleaning Pet Bedding and Accessories

Regularly washing your pet’s bedding, toys, and other accessories in hot water can help eliminate odor-causing bacteria and keep these areas fresh. Be sure to follow the manufacturer’s instructions and use appropriate cleaning products.

Targeted Cleaning of Accident Spots

When pets have accidents, it’s crucial to clean the affected area thoroughly. This involves blotting up any liquid, using an enzymatic cleaner to break down the organic compounds, and thoroughly drying the area to prevent the growth of bacteria.

Proper Storage and Disposal of Pet Food and Waste

Keeping pet food and treats in airtight containers and promptly disposing of waste can help prevent the development of unpleasant odors. Consider investing in a high-quality pet waste disposal system to ensure efficient and odor-free waste management.

Utilizing Odor-Neutralizing Products

There are various products on the market designed to neutralize pet odors, such as air purifiers, deodorizers, and odor-eliminating sprays. These can be particularly helpful in areas that are difficult to clean or in situations where odors persist despite your best efforts.

Maintaining a Clean and Well-Ventilated Environment

Ensuring that your home is well-ventilated and regularly cleaned can also contribute to a fresher, odor-free environment. Open windows, use exhaust fans, and consider installing air purifiers to improve air circulation and remove airborne odors.

Preventing Future Odor Problems

While addressing existing odors is crucial, it’s equally important to implement strategies to prevent future odor problems from arising. Here are some proactive measures you can take:

Establish a Consistent Cleaning Routine

Developing and sticking to a regular cleaning schedule can help you stay on top of pet-related odors before they become a problem. Incorporate tasks like vacuuming, washing bedding, and spot-cleaning into your weekly or monthly routine.

Invest in Durable, Odor-Resistant Surfaces

When renovating or updating your home, consider choosing flooring, furniture, and fabrics that are resistant to pet odors and easy to clean. Hardwood, tile, or vinyl flooring, for example, can be more resistant to absorbed odors compared to carpets.

Groom Your Pets Regularly

Regular grooming, including bathing, brushing, and nail trimming, can help reduce the accumulation of pet hair, dander, and other odor-causing substances in your home.

Address Any Underlying Health Issues

If your pet is experiencing persistent or unexplained odors, it’s important to consult with a veterinarian to rule out any underlying health conditions that may be the root cause.

Seek Professional Assistance When Needed

In some cases, persistent odors may require the expertise of professional cleaners or odor-removal specialists. Don’t hesitate to reach out for help if you’ve tried various DIY methods without success.

Real-Life Case Studies: Successful Odor Elimination Strategies

To illustrate the effectiveness of the strategies discussed in this article, let’s explore a few real-life case studies:

Case Study 1: The Unexpected Culprit

Sarah, a homeowner with two cats, had been struggling with a persistent musty odor in her living room. After thoroughly cleaning the carpets and furniture, she still couldn’t pinpoint the source of the smell. It wasn’t until she inspected a rarely used storage closet that she discovered the culprit: an old, forgotten bag of cat litter that had become moldy and was releasing foul odors. By properly disposing of the contaminated litter and deep-cleaning the closet, Sarah was able to eliminate the odor and maintain a fresh-smelling home.

Case Study 2: Tackling Stubborn Urine Odors

John, a dog owner, had a problem with his aging canine companion occasionally having accidents on the hardwood floors. Despite thorough cleaning and the use of commercial odor-eliminating products, the urine odor persisted. After consulting a professional pet odor removal specialist, John learned that the urine had seeped into the cracks and crevices of the hardwood, requiring more intensive treatment. The specialist used specialized equipment and cleaning solutions to thoroughly extract the odor-causing compounds, restoring the floors to a fresh, odor-free condition.

Case Study 3: Preventing Future Odor Problems

Emily, a new cat owner, was proactive in addressing potential odor issues. She invested in high-quality, odor-resistant litter boxes and regularly cleaned them to prevent the build-up of urine and feces. Additionally, she frequently vacuumed her carpets and upholstered furniture to stay on top of pet hair and dander. By implementing these preventive measures from the start, Emily was able to maintain a fresh-smelling home without ever having to deal with persistent pet odors.
